Filler can be used to replace volume lost during the aging process; to enhance existing features; and to sculpt the face to create optimum balance. Made of hyaluronic acid which can hold up to 1000 times its weight in water, filler can add hydration and youthful plumpness to the tissue. Our bodies naturally break down hyaluronic acid over time and most fillers last a minimum of 9+ months. Filler is commonly used in the lips, cheeks, chin, jaw, tear troughs (under eyes), and lines around the mouth.

FAQs
How do I prep for my filler appointment?
Avoid blood-thinning medications or supplements (like aspirin, ibuprofen, fish oil, or vitamin E) for at least 48 hours before your appointment to minimize bruising. Stay hydrated, get a good night’s sleep, and avoid alcohol the day before. Your provider will go over any specific instructions based on the area being treated.
What’s the aftercare?
After your filler treatment, avoid touching, massaging, or applying pressure to the treated area for at least 24 hours. Avoid strenuous exercise, excessive heat, or alcohol for the first day. Ice packs can help reduce swelling, and your provider will give you detailed instructions tailored to your treatment.
Do I get numbed?
Yes! We use a very strong medical-grade numbing cream to ensure your comfort. For lip treatments, we also offer the option of a dental block for extra anesthesia, so your experience is as painless as possible.
Will I bruise and swell?
Yes, some bruising and swelling are completely normal after filler. How much varies from person to person, but it’s typically mild and temporary.
How long does the swelling last?
Swelling is usually most noticeable during the first 1–5 days and typically resolves fully by two weeks. Your provider will give tips to help minimize swelling and support optimal results.
How often do I need to get filler?
It depends on your goals and how your body metabolizes the filler. Some clients touch up once a year, while others may go 2–4 years before needing another treatment. Your provider will help create a personalized maintenance plan.
